Recycled Nylon: From Waste to Wear

Recycled nylon production has advanced significantly in recent years, with manufacturers developing sophisticated processes to transform post-industrial and post-consumer waste into high-quality textile materials.

Modern production techniques for recycled nylon involve complex chemical recycling processes that break down waste materials to their molecular components. These advanced methods allow for the creation of new nylon fibers that maintain performance characteristics comparable to virgin materials.

 

As consumer awareness and regulatory pressures continue to shape market preferences, recycled nylon stands to play an important role in the textile industry’s environmental initiatives.
